Among the hybrids, three showed positive heterosis for yield ofnuts and four showed positive heterosis for yield of copra. Manifestation of heterosis also differed significantly for nut characters. Hybrid combinatio~s Laccadive Ordinary Tall X Cochin China Tall and Laccadive Ordinary Tall x Philippines Ordinary Tall were superior for yield of nuts and copra per palm/year.
